商品價格x數量,然後再加總

https://img1.mukewang.com/5c8f44ae00012e4705540402.jpg

$dishPrice = 0;
$dishAmount = 0;
$dishPriceV = 0;
          
$dishPrice = $dish->{'price'}; // 價格 
$dishAmount = $dish->{'amount'}; // 數量
$dishPriceV += $dishPrice * $dishAmount;

印出每個價格

$dishPriceV

他會把上面的東西往下加
例如第一個是14是對的
但第二個應該是 5.6才對
他把上面的14加進來變成19.6
第三個應該是719.98而不是739.58

跃然一笑
浏览 433回答 4
4回答

杨魅力

看你好像是用浮点数直接算的,建议把浮点换成整数再试试。

不负相思意

你那个+=的符号肯定不对啊

慕村225694

你是用循环来计算总价的吗?你需要在每次循环的时候将total设置成0,这样就没问题了。

狐的传说

把$dishPriceV = 0;放在循环里面 ps:能不能把代码放全一点,就这么几行。。。。
打开App,查看更多内容
随时随地看视频慕课网APP